Laird Technologies Product Marketing Salaries in Boulder

The average Laird Technologies Product Marketing in Boulder earns an estimated $109,052 annually. Laird Technologies' Product Marketing compensation is $1,179 less than the US average for a Product Marketing.

In Boulder, The Product Department at Laird Technologies earns $9,623 more on average than the Operations Department.
